SpotlightKid commented on 2020-04-16 23:40 (UTC) (edited on 2020-04-16 23:40 (UTC) by SpotlightKid)

@all Heads up: I've updated the package to 1.4 and made the following changes:

  • Changed source to source distribution archive from https://github.com/rafael2k/darkice, i.e. the software is not built from a git checkout anymore.
  • Removed aacplus support, since the license status of libaacplus is problematic.

N.B.: Upstream version 1.4 is not listed on the project's web site, but it is tagged in their git repository (see https://github.com/rafael2k/darkice/issues/157).

Refutationalist commented on 2013-09-04 09:55 (UTC)

I have an updated taurball here: http://sam.vis.nu/archlinux/darkice-1.2-1.src.tar.gz What's changed: - added support for resampling and opus - removed rc.d file - moved /etc/darkice.cfg to /etc/darkice/darkice.cfg - created a service file that allows for multiple config files (e.g. "systemctl enable darkice@main" for /etc/darkice/main.cfg - it has the raspberry pi "armv6h" in the available ARCHs. Probably not perfect, but it works so far. I can confirm that darkice works well on an rpi. I'm encoding a 128k and 64k MP3 *and* a 32k opus stream all on the pi, with some CPU room to spare. And I haven't even played around with performance settings yet.

vtanger commented on 2013-07-28 22:04 (UTC)

Re-tested alternative architecture: ARM6h Raspberry Pi is *NOT* too slow for live encoding even MP3 and OGG simultaneously. Stuttering audio reported earlier was caused by faulty USB audio driver.
